Nigerian record producer and disc jockey, Oluwaseyi Akerele aka Shizzi, has weighed in on the current phase of Afrobeats.

The award-winning music producer, who made fame recording several songs with Davido, recently submitted that Afrobeats has been going through a weird phase.

In his words, “Afrobeats has been going through a weird phase in the past 2 years,” he opined.

Shizzi went on to submit that only a few of the mostly churned-out songs resonate with the themes and ideas of Afrobeats.

“So many songs come out every day, but only a few truly resonate.”

Shizzi joins a long list of Nigerian music aficionados and connoisseurs who are of the opinion that most of the newly released Afrobeats songs have the same sound.

Another connoisseur opined that the music genre is saturated. “Afrobeats is oversaturated right now, and everyone’s dropping, but few are connecting. Quality > virality. We need more timeless vibes, less TikTok bait,” he said.

Veteran Nollywood actress Kate Henshaw is celebrating another year around the sun — and she’s doing it with grace, beauty, and gratitude.

The ever-ageless screen star shared stunning birthday portraits on her social media, thanking God for keeping her through the years.

Veteran Nollywood actor Tom Njemanze has passed away at the age of 75.

It was gathered that he died on Friday following a battle with prostate cancer.

Tom Njemanze, who gained fame in the 1990s, is renowned for his powerful performances in iconic films such as Tokunboh, Pounds and Dollars, Atosa, Issakaba, Osuofia in London, Brain Box, and Igbotic Love.

Known for his expressive delivery and commanding screen presence, he remains a cherished figure in Nigerian cinematic history.

Colleagues, friends, family, and fans have continued to pay tribute to the veteran actor, offering prayers for the peaceful repose of his soul and asking God to give his family the strength to bear the loss.

Ekwutosblog recalls that in a video posted via his Instagram page, the filmmaker Stanley Ontop disclosed that Njemanze had been diagnosed with prostate cancer and needed money for urgent surgery.
